From: Andrew Morton In file included from kernel/sched.c:601: kernel/sched_stats.h: In function 'show_schedstat': kernel/sched_stats.h:30: warning: format '%lu' expects type 'long unsigned int', but argument 13 has type 'long long unsigned int' kernel/sched_stats.h:30: warning: format '%lu' expects type 'long unsigned int', but argument 14 has type 'long long unsigned int' Cc: Ingo Molnar Signed-off-by: Andrew Morton --- kernel/sched_stats.h |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ff -puN kernel/sched_stats.h~cfs-warning-fixes kernel/sched_stats.h --- a/kernel/sched_stats.h~cfs-warning-fixes +++ a/kernel/sched_stats.h @@ -21,7 +21,7 @@ static int show_schedstat(struct seq_fil /* runqueue-specific stats */ seq_printf(seq, - "cpu%d %lu %lu %lu %lu %lu %lu %lu %lu %lu %lu %lu %lu", + "cpu%d %lu %lu %lu %lu %lu %lu %lu %lu %lu %llu %llu %lu", cpu, rq->yld_both_empty, rq->yld_act_empty, rq->yld_exp_empty, rq->yld_cnt, rq->sched_switch, rq->sched_cnt, rq->sched_goidle, _